3x^(2)+6xy+3y^(2) Factor out the GCF of 3 from each term in the polynomial. 3(x^(2))+3(2xy)+3(y^(2)) Factor out the GCF of 3 from 3x^(2)+6xy+3y^(2). 3(x^(2)+2xy+y^(2)) For a polynomial of the form x^(2)+bx+c, find two factors of c (1) that add up to b (2). In this problem 1*1=1 and 1+1=2, so insert 1 as the right hand term of one factor and 1 as the right-hand term of the other factor. 3(x+y)(x+y) Combine the two common factors of (x+y) by adding the exponents. 3(x+y)^(2)
